Empowering Fathers

Fathers are often underrepresented in conversations about supporting youth with disabilities especially during the critical transition to adulthood. This webinar aims to change that narrative. Join us for a powerful and practical session focused on empowering fathers as active, engaged members of their child’s support team. 

Guest Speaker: Rob Harris, Family Engagement Specialist | Certified IEP Facilitator | Peer Support Advocate

Dave Jones, MSW, LMSW, Awarded by Visiting Nurse Association of America (VNAA) as Innovator of the Year for his outstanding work with fathers.
